摘要

Objective

To analyze the association of breakfast frequency with cardiovascular risk factors (blood pressure and waist circumference) and physical activity and sedentary behavior in adolescents.

Methods

The sample consisted of 941 Brazilian adolescents (520 girls), aged 10–17 years. Anthropometric measurements of weight, height and waist circumference were obtained. An automatic cuff-based oscillometric device was used to measure blood pressure. Self-reported questionnaires were used to assess breakfast frequency, physical activity, sedentary behavior and socioeconomic status. Multivariate linear regression was used to analyze the association of breakfast frequency with cardiovascular risk factors and lifestyle behaviors, adjusted by sex, age and socioeconomic status.

Results

Higher breakfast frequency was associated with lower waist circumference (β= -0.88, CI 95%= -1.46; -0.30, p = 0.003) and lower systolic blood pressure (β= -1.19, CI 95%= -1.98; -0.40, p = 0.003) after adjustment for sex; however, these associations lost statistical significance after adjustment for age. High breakfast frequency was associated with lower sedentary behavior (β= -0.39, CI95%= -0.75; -0.03, p = 0.036) and higher physical activity (β = 0.36, CI 95%= 0.20; 0.52, p ≤ 0.001) after adjustment for sex, age, and socioeconomic status.

Conclusion

Higher breakfast frequency was associated with lower cardiovascular risk factors and healthier lifestyle behaviors in adolescents.
